When should I book my B&B in Cuxac-Cabardès?
When you're dreaming of a getaway to Cuxac-Cabardès, year-round temperatures and rainfall may be important factors to consider. The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 21°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 6°C. Average annual precipitation for Cuxac-Cabardès is 932 mm.
What is there to do in Cuxac-Cabardès?
When you want to explore some things to do in Cuxac-Cabardès, consider a visit to Haut-Languedoc Regional Nature Park. Lac de Pradelles-Cabardes and Cabrespine Cave are also some sites to visit if you want to see more of the area.
How can I get to and around Cuxac-Cabardès?
Mapping out your trip in and around Cuxac-Cabardès is easy with these transportation options. Fly into Carcassonne (CCF-Pays Cathare), which is located 10.9 mi (17.5 km) away from the heart of the city. You can also search for flights into Castres (DCM-Mazamet), which is 12.6 mi (20.3 km) away. If you'd like to explore around the area, consider renting a car to explore more sights.
